Singapore Squad Trains in TKD's Birthplace |
THE SPORTS EXCELLENCE 2000 Europa Training Squad embarked on a training stint in South Korea from 15-22 March 1998. All 14 members of the SPEX 2000 squad had already spent six weeks training rigorously at the Paya Lebar Community Taekwondo Club, in preparation for the demands that lay in store for them in Seoul. Training was held at Kyung Won University and the team was put under the watchful eyes of the coach attached to the university, Mr Seong Ho Choi. After four days of training, the Singaporean team was joined by the Korean University squad, and through the help of an interpreter, encountered little problems understanding their fellow trainees or, for that matter, coach Seong. |
On 20 March, after several days of hard training, the team put on their
tourists' outfits and went on a Seoul City tour of places like Kyongbok
Palace, Yong In Everiand and also Kukkiwon, the World Taekwondo Federation
Headquarters.
